Output 7b64dd1803e8e6a8266a55c0c4a27fae46bc0b51c64d0fc439564ec25b106e06:0

value
505736
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b77573f4417a77c23f6c95f9a8fa6fdede7b1ea4 OP_EQUALVERIFY OP_CHECKSIG
address
1Hj3MsxydFRfcm8wumKnVota6vNZNgAzmJ
transaction
7b64dd1803e8e6a8266a55c0c4a27fae46bc0b51c64d0fc439564ec25b106e06
confirmations
475141
spent
true